Putin Simplifies Citizenship Acquisition for Orphans from Ukraine, Donetsk, and Lugansk

The President of the Russian Federation, Vladimir Putin, has signed a decree to simplify the process of obtaining Russian citizenship for orphans from Ukraine, as well as from the Donetsk and Lugansk People's Republics. This information was reported by the official legal information internet portal.

The document specifies that orphans and children without parental care, as well as incapacitated individuals who are citizens of the LPR, DPR, or Ukraine, are eligible to acquire Russian citizenship through a simplified procedure.

Previously, Vladimir Saldo, head of the military-civilian administration of the Kherson region, announced that the regional government plans to open administrative centers for those wishing to obtain Russian citizenship.
